Output 70626cc00278ba8f1f69e88ca8bcd9134021f31f932d94a23bd7f6a3fca228b6:1

value
1540230
script pubkey
OP_HASH160 OP_PUSHBYTES_20 443e1e92b446f47ac6b3c821b76d55aeff70f5d2 OP_EQUAL
address
37urHiokNVTEhtipHZ4SsF82LovXwZmM2d
transaction
70626cc00278ba8f1f69e88ca8bcd9134021f31f932d94a23bd7f6a3fca228b6